Updated On - 12 November 2021, 11:29 PM
Hyderabad: The Golconda police on Friday arrested two more persons in connection with the fake currency racket busted on Tuesday.
The arrested persons were Sameena, a realtor from Tolichowki and Kishore from Lingampally. Police said Sameena took loans of around Rs 2 crore from several people and invested in the business but incurred losses. As money lenders started asking for the repayment, she prepared fake currency notes used for film shooting with the help of her associates and planned to give it to them.
Earlier, Sudarshan and Dhanwanth Raj were arrested on Monday night and fake currency with Rs 500 and Rs 2,000 denominations were seized.
